Chapter 251 Lessons. Then His Teasing
A lesson that had lasted nearly an hour was finally over. When Elowen closed the book, her palms were
damp.
She and Sylvia stood together, both red faced, and thanked Cecilia formally.
Elowen drew in a steadying breath and forced her voice to stay composed. “Thank you for today, Cecilia. Please rest. If you’re missing anything you need, tell Cora.”
Cecilia answered respectfully. “Of course. If you ever have questions later, you can ask me anytime.”
Elowen managed a tiny, almost inaudible, “Mm.”
By early evening, Cassian finally returned to the estate.
He looked like he had been out all day. Mud flecked the hem of his outer coat. Elowen stayed in the room and helped him change into a clean one.
They were close enough that she could catch a faint trace of cool air clinging to him.
Cassian lowered his gaze, watching Elowen as she focused on untying his belt. With clear amusement, he asked, “Cecilia came by today, Ella, how did it go? Did you learn anything?”
Elowen had spent the afternoon forcing herself back to normal. The second he asked, the images and Cecilia’s words slammed back into her head.
Her face flared red all at once, the color spreading down her neck.
“A little,” she mumbled, barely louder than a whisper.
Cassian lifted one eyebrow, unhurried, and pressed, “Oh yeah? What did she teach you?”
There was no way Elowen could repeat any of it out loud. She fumbled for a moment, then locked onto the muddy coat in her arms and shoved the conversation somewhere else. “Where did you even go today? How did you get this dirty?”
Cassian’s gaze rested on her flushed face for a beat, then he let her take the exit. “I went outside the city to see someone, then I handled a few things. The ground was wet, and I got splashed.”
“Oh. Then I’ll take it out and have it washed.” Elowen clutched his outer coat and turned as if she could escape the room with it.
Cassian caught her wrist. “Wait, Ella.”
His eyes dropped to her red cheeks, and he smiled. “If you’re already this shy, what are you going to do when we get to the hot springs?”
Elowen froze.
Before today, she would have missed it. After what Cecilia had taught, and after hearing Cassian say that, she understood all at once.
“We’re going to the hot springs, so we have to…?”
